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from St James Park (Exeter) to Grove Park start from as little as £17.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from St James Park (Exeter) to Grove Park start from £57.70 one way, or £88.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from St James Park (Exeter) to Grove Park are available for £93.80 one way, or £176.10 return

Facilities at St James Park (Exeter)

St James Park is a minimalist station with straightforward amenities. While it doesn't boast a ticket office or ticket machines, travelers can still prepare ahead by purchasing tickets online. For those with accessibility needs, it's important to note that while there's some step-free access, reaching the Exeter-bound platform involves a degree of difficulty with no fully accessible route available. However, the Exmouth-bound platform can be accessed via a steep ramp.

Despite the absence of wait rooms, refreshment facilities, and an ATM, you'll find a seating area to rest your feet. There's also an induction loop within the station to assist those with hearing impairments. Although staff-driven assistance is not available, a help point ensures that information and support needs are met.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Transport links from St James Park offer opportunities to explore Exeter and beyond. While direct taxi services aren't available at the station, the nearby Old Tiverton Road provides convenient bus stops for onward travel. For cycling enthusiasts, although no bicycle hire is directly available, the station offers four parking spaces for bicycles.

Station Facilities and Services

Grove Park Station is equipped with facilities to cater to various traveler needs. The ticket office ensures that buying and collecting tickets is hassle-free, open from early morning until late evening. Ticket machines are readily available, including accessible options within the booking hall. The station supports smartcards, providing a seamless travel experience. Those with hearing impairments will find induction loops throughout the station for better communication with staff.

Passenger assistance is a priority, with help available from as early as 5 AM on weekdays and ample customer information through both screens and announcements. Although there is no luggage storage, the secure station accreditation ensures peace of mind during your travels. Unfortunately, there's no dedicated car parking or taxi drop-off point, so be prepared when planning your approach.

Accessibility at Grove Park

Grove Park Station strives for accessibility, featuring step-free access in some areas, although certain platforms may present challenges, especially Platform 1, accessible only by a footbridge. For those needing extra help, a mobile assistance team is available upon request. Accessible restrooms and a heated waiting room are comforting amenities for passengers needing a rest.
